Output 7dabbfb33c5ce2cbe5a4e1f69c4e74be197c196e6848dfc1d95979e4ed295f5a:0

value
24073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19b8f971d94825d902dd169634363ff9ebe630a4 OP_EQUAL
address
3432QavVzExMq1kDw3hY2DLbSaBDdY6Qrh
transaction
7dabbfb33c5ce2cbe5a4e1f69c4e74be197c196e6848dfc1d95979e4ed295f5a
confirmations
251817
spent
true